NMIMS has collaborated with SAS to conduct ‘Business Analytics and Data Mining Championship 2017’, the biggest hunt for Data Science Talent across Indian Universities. The last day of registration for the event is September 28, 2017. The event is scheduled to be held from October 1, 2017, to October 14, 2017, at NMIMS, Mumbai campus.

What is Business Analytics and Data Mining Championship 2017?

Business Analytics and Data Mining Championship is basically a platform for those who are pursuing their UG/PG in any stream to showcase their skills and hone their analytical minds. The event intends to push the envelope of data analytics across India.

NMIMS, one of the top-10 B-schools in India, in association with SAS, the leader in analytics, aspires to instill a passion for Data Science & Business analytics amongst students and professionals along with the enhancement of competitive culture in India.

Who can apply?

Students and professionals from any part of India can apply for this event. The participants are divided into two categories:

  • Graduates
  • Post Graduates

Participation in both the categories of candidates will be segregated as per their qualification. Although individual participation is welcome, taking part in a group of 3 is preferred. After registering individually, groups can be formed or one can also join an existing group for participation.

Note: A team should not consist of more than 3 people.

Format of the Event

The championship will consist of three stages:

  1. Online Assessment
  2. Problem Solving
  3. Presentation

The details concerning each stage have been stated below:

Online Assessment: The online assessment will be conducted for each participant on October 1, 2017, and October 2, 2017. Each participant will have to undergo the assessment irrespective of group participation or individual participation.

Assessment will be based on “Aptitude, Base SAS, Data Science Awareness & Statistical Knowledge.” Each participant will be provided with free e-learning and verified SAS participation badge. After the final assessment, only top 30 teams will proceed to the next round.

Problem Solving: The second round will be conducted at NMIMS Mumbai campus on October 12, 2017, and October 13, 2017.

On the first day, participants will be provided a mentor and a problem statement. This problem statement must be solved within 24 hours’ time and submitted to the jury at the end of round 2.

Top 10 teams will be shortlisted based on the marks allocated by the jury for the problem statement. The selected teams will then proceed to the final round.

Presentation: The final day of the event will also be held at NMIMS Mumbai Campus on October 14, 2017. Participants shall give a presentation for approximately 10-15 minutes on their findings in front of the jury members.

Based on the presentations, top 3 participants will be shortlisted and winners will be rewarded with cash prizes. Also, the job fair will be available on the last day of the event.

Prizes and Rewards

The winners will be awarded handy rewards. Following are the details of the cash prizes to be given to the winners:

  • Winner will be awarded a cash prize of INR 2,00,000.
  • The 1st runner-up will be given a cash prize of INR 1,50,000.
  • INR 1,00,000 will be given to the 2nd runner-up.

Note: Winner will also be awarded SAS sponsored trip to the USA to participate in the Global DAC Forum.
